Output 8b346014576a2ff22fe2c10df4f718707afc6119436be190b95a9e2fa187a67e:0

value
8987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a69d31ec29a28caba08831965403043172316d1 OP_EQUAL
address
35ZH5RpxR2NGHzzo1p6s2ujCNkV6tVcCqP
transaction
8b346014576a2ff22fe2c10df4f718707afc6119436be190b95a9e2fa187a67e
spent
false